  Identifying Controls
  Remote Control
 1
 Standby On / Off switch
 2
 3D button
● 
 Switches the view between 2D and 3D.
 3
 [Main Menu]
● 
 Press to access Picture, Sound, Network, Timer, 
Setup and Help Menus.
 4
 Information
● 
 Displays channel and programme information.
 5
 APPS
● 
 Displays [APPS List] (applications list).
 6
 OK
● 
 Confirms selections and choices.
● 
 Press after selecting channel positions to quickly 
change channel.
● 
 Displays the Channel List.
 7
 [Option Menu]
● 
 Easy optional setting for viewing, sound, etc.
 8
 Coloured buttons
 (red-green-yellow-blue)
● 
 Used for the selection, navigation and operation of 
various functions.
 9
 Sound Mute On / Off
 10
 Teletext button
● 
 This button is not used for this model. 
Australia
● 
 Switches to teletext mode. 
New Zealand
 11
 Volume Up / Down
 12
 Numeric buttons
● 
 Changes channel. 
Australia
● 
 Changes channel and teletext pages. 
New Zealand
● 
 Sets characters.
● 
 When in Standby mode, switches TV on.
 13
 [eHELP]
● 
 Displays [eHELP] (Built-in Operating Instructions).
 14
 Light
● 
 Lights the buttons for about 5 seconds (except the 
buttons “25”).
 15
 Input mode selection
● 
 TV - switches to Digital TV / Analogue TV.
● 
 AV - switches to AV input mode from Input 
Selection list.
 16
 Exit
● 
 Returns to [Home Screen].
 17
 HOME
● 
 Displays [Home Screen].
 18
 TV Guide 
Australia
 Freeview Guide 
New Zealand
 19
 Cursor buttons
● 
 Makes selections and adjustments.
 20
 Return
● 
 Returns to the previous menu / page.
 21
 Aspect
● 
 Changes aspect ratio.
 22
 Subtitles
● 
 Displays subtitles.
 23
 Channel Up / Down
 24
 Last view
● 
 Switches to previously viewed channel or input 
mode.
 25
 Operations for contents, connected equipment, 
etc.
